    Textured spray paint is a game changer when it comes to people criticising 3D prints for layer lines as it hides that up and really lends itself to all the quick techniques like this. It goes to show that you can go a long way with what's essentially just a base colour and an assortment of weathering. A lot of people I've spoken to say they'd like to do more terrain but don't really have the time with all their other models that need painting but you really can turn it out quickly and to a decent standard with techniques like this. Some quality hobby content right here for anyone on the fence about adding terrain making/painting to their skillset.
    My favorite thing to do with bigger terrain pieces like buildings is mist some thin burnt umber ink over just the bottom of the piece to create a gradient of built up dirt near the ground where you'd get mud kicked up by rain. Thin ink applied sparingly can also be good for building up variation of tone like you're showing here. I swear the best terrain/weathering is done with multiple passes of quick and easy things like this rather than needing finesse and concentration.

    You need to work with white spirits, but doing this same thing with cheap oil paints it will be as fast I think and can also emulate some fancy AK weathering effects. Also gret tutorial

    • @TheOuterCircle
      @TheOuterCircle  ปีที่แล้ว

      Yes, but petroleum based paints and thinners need to be applied over a varnished surface due to the material porosity, which I think is a step beyond for new painters.
